Jeffrey Deslandes

Jeffrey Deslandes (T-D)
Saratoga Springs, NY
Birthplace: Newport, VT
Birthdate: 3/25/69

Jeff was introduced to harness racing by his father when he took him to the Barton Fairgrounds in Vermont to learn the business. He started out breaking yearlings for Dr. Stanwood Churchill and two years later he went to Scarborough Downs to work for Daniel Cyr. Jeff’s first pari-mutuel training win was with Mija Roma Pearl in 1991.

Coming to Saratoga Gaming and Raceway in 2003, Deslandes made an immediate impact, winning 30 races on the year and 99 in-the-money finishes out of 266 starts. The following year Jeff tallied 52 wins on his way to winning the ‘Peerless McGrath Award’ which recognizes the top up-and-coming trainer for the year. The barn’s lead performers include Penn McCoy, who was claimed by Deslandes for $7,500 and competed at the $12,500-20,000 level and Chatham Fella, the “toughest and gamest horse” he ever trained. Chatham Fella had 11 wins in 26 starts in 2004. Jeff trained Climax to a NYSS victory in 2003.

Jeff’s hobbies are softball, hockey, volleyball, bowling, when he can find time to do them. Jeff had a fantastic year in 2007 with 83 training wins. Jeff received an award for 2008 $4,000-5,000 Claiming Trotter of the Year, BJ’s Charge King.  Jeff finished eleventh in the 2009 trainer standings.
